Agnes Carmen, 20, is leaving her own artistic postcards in shops and cafes around Lincoln which contain uplifting messages, in honour of raising mental health awareness. The artist has lived in Lincoln for ten years and has a unique style, with inspiration from Salvador Dhali and Pablo Picasso.
